But also, if there's a manager in the middle of the bullpen, people tend to clam up. I experienced this. Managers can have a very hard time handling the typical heated and frank discussions that can arise among engineers. At one time, we had the project manager in our cube maze along with the engineers. If he sensed that two engineers disagreed with one another, or that they were discussing a problem, he would step in to manage it. The obvious outcome was that the engineers found another place to hold our discussions.
